Pertanyaan yang diberi tag logic-gates

Tantangan yang melibatkan penggunaan gerbang logika sebagai bahasa pengkodean atau gerbang keluaran logika.

45
Jalankan Stackylogic

Stackylogic adalah bahasa pemrograman berbasis logika yang saya buat yang menerima 0dan 1memasukkan untuk input dan output tunggal 0atau 1setelah selesai. Program Stackylogic terdiri dari garis-garis yang hanya dapat berisi tiga karakter 01?serta tepat satu <di akhir salah satu baris. Garis...

36
Sirkuit Domino

Papan angka Berikut adalah skor mentah (yaitu jumlah domino) untuk pengiriman VisualMelon. Saya akan mengubahnya menjadi skor yang dinormalisasi yang dijelaskan di bawah ini, ketika lebih banyak jawaban masuk. Solusi yang ada sekarang dapat menyelesaikan semua sirkuit di benchmark: Author...

33
Booleans Gereja

Booleans gereja Sebuah boolean Gereja adalah fungsi yang kembali xuntuk benar dan yuntuk palsu di mana xadalah argumen pertama ke fungsi dan ymerupakan argumen kedua ke fungsi. Fungsi lebih lanjut dapat disusun dari fungsi-fungsi ini yang mewakili operasi and not or xordan

33
Logika Digital Berbasis Grid (Ubin Duodyadic)

Ubin duodadik adalah jenis blok fungsi persegi yang mengambil dua input, satu dari sisi atas dan satu dari sisi kiri, dan memiliki dua output, satu di sisi kanan dan satu di sisi bawah. Setiap output mereka adalah fungsi terpisah dari kedua input mereka. Misalnya, jika #mewakili ubin generik,...

22
Buat pembungkus kata sederhana

(Catatan: Ini adalah pertanyaan golf kode pertama saya, tetapi sejauh yang saya tahu, tidak ada orang lain yang melakukan hal ini, jadi saya harus baik.) Tugas Anda adalah membuat program atau fungsi yang mengambil string sdan integer n, dan mengembalikan atau menampilkan teks yang terbungkus...

22
Tantangan ogl-edocf

Memasukkan String acak non-kosong yang terdiri dari karakter ASCII dalam kisaran .[32..126][32..126][32..126] Keluaran Output diperoleh dengan menerapkan rotasi berturut-turut ke string input. Untuk setiap huruf ( [a-zA-Z]) dalam string input, dari kiri ke kanan: jika huruf dalam huruf besar,...

18
g o l f a t a n 2

Kadang-kadang itu benar-benar merupakan perjuangan untuk mengubah koordinat Cartesian (x,y)ke koordinat Polar (r,phi). Meskipun Anda dapat menghitung r = sqrt(x^2+y^2)dengan cukup mudah, Anda sering memerlukan beberapa pembedaan kasus ketika menghitung sudut phikarena arcsin, arccosdan arctandan...

16
Uraikan angka!

Tugas Anda adalah menguraikan angka menggunakan format di bawah ini. Ini mirip dengan konversi basis, kecuali bahwa alih-alih mencantumkan digitsdalam basis, Anda mencantumkan values, sehingga daftar menambahkan hingga input. Jika basis yang diberikan adalah n, maka setiap angka dalam daftar...

13
Truth Tables: Komputer kakek buyut Anda

Jika Anda ingat kembali ke tahun-tahun sekolah Anda, Anda mungkin ingat belajar tentang Tabel Kebenaran . Mereka tampak membosankan, tetapi mereka adalah dasar untuk logika dan (beberapa akan berpendapat) semua komputasi ... Masalah Misi Anda, yang harus Anda pilih untuk menerimanya adalah...

13
Gerbang Logika Secara Manual

Buat program yang mensimulasikan gerbang logika dasar. Input: Kata all-caps diikuti oleh 2 1 digit angka biner, dipisahkan oleh spasi, seperti OR 1 0. Gerbang OR, AND, NOR, NAND, XOR, dan XNORdiperlukan. Output: Apa output dari gerbang logika yang dimasukkan akan diberi dua angka: 1 atau...

13
Pulihkan yang utama dari kekuatan yang utama

Definisi : kekuatan prima adalah bilangan alami yang dapat diekspresikan dalam bentuk p n di mana p adalah prima dan n adalah bilangan alami. Tugas : Diberi kekuatan prima p n > 1, kembalikan prima p. Testcases : input output 9 3 16 2 343 7 2687 2687 59049 3 Penilaian : Ini adalah kode-golf...